Carolina Geranium




Carolina Geranium

 
Geranium carolinianum
Other common names include wild geranium and Carolina cranesbill
Geraniaceae
 
This wildflower/weed is a multi-branched and sprawling, pubescent annual or biennial, usually no taller than 1 ft. Leaves are palmately and finely cut into five-parts. Five-petaled, pale pink or white flowers occur in loose terminal clusters.
It is a member of the geranium family (family Geraniaceae). Geraniums are leafy herbs with showy white, pink, or purple flowers in clusters. 
 
Grows naturally in most of the US and into Mexico in most soils in part shade
